What to check before for buildings with low rent increases near the M14D-SBS bus in Chelsea

  • Confirm what “low rent increases” means for your specific building (rent history, lease type, and renewal details can vary).
  • Verify the exact commute benefit: check which entrances are closest to the M14D-SBS corridor and how the walk fits your schedule.
  • Compare the FULL monthly cost, not only the headline rent (deposits, broker fee expectations, utilities, and any building-required fees).
  • Check whether the building has at least one currently available unit if you’re planning to move soon.
  • Read recent review notes on management responsiveness and maintenance timing, then ask the building how policies apply to your lease start date.
  • If you’re applying to a specific unit, confirm any documents needed for tenancy (ID, income/financial docs if requested, and required move-in paperwork).
